Oasis on Thomas Circle 3/28/2006

For pampering, check out The Oriental Oasis (1 Thomas Circle, NW). I *love* this place and have been mani'd, pedi'd waxed, plucked, rubbed and buffed there for nearly 15 years. Not only is the spa peaceful and really pretty, but the staff has been consistent for years. They take groups, have spa packages and, in a pinch, will even take a walk-in appointment...cheerfully! They've recently added two hours validated parking at the garage next door too. It's not quite the Georgetown location you were hoping for, but it's SO worth the trip! Good service, great work, full-service salon 1/17/2006

In spite of the politically incorrect name, Oriental Oasis is a great full-service salon with stylists who specialize in African-American hair. Everyone here seems to do good work and have a following. They use good products and the prices are, on average, $20 to $30 lower than salons of a similar caliber. You might have a wait on some days, because this place is popular, but the stylists seem to go out of their way to work everyone in and out as quickly as they can. The owner, Touette (not sure if this is the correct spelling), actually is known around the district for her talent at eyebrow waxing. Her prices are a little higher than what you might find at the corner nail salon, but comparable to those at other upscale salons. This also is a good place to find hard-to-locate hair products. They sell those here too, as well as nail polish and beauty accessories. If you can go on a weekday, that's the best time -- you'll get in and out. The location is pretty good too, near the McPherson Square metro stop. more
